12.1 Raising the motorcycle with a lift stand
Note
Danger of damage The parked vehicle may roll away or fall over.
– Always place the vehicle on a firm and even surface.
Preparatory work
– Deactivate the vehicle. ( p. 37)
– Fold the seat up. ( p. 63)
– Remove the KTM PowerPack. ( p. 96)
– Mount the covering cap. ( p. 64)
401942-01
Main work
– Use the motor guard underneath the motor to raise the vehicle.
Lift stand(78129955100)
The wheels are no longer in contact with the ground.
– Secure the motorcycle against falling over.
12.2 Removing the motorcycle from the lift stand
Note
Danger of damage The parked vehicle may roll away or fall over.
– Always place the vehicle on a firm and even surface.
401943-10
Main work
– Remove the motorcycle from the lift stand.
– Remove the lift stand.
–
To park the motorcycle, press side stand
to the ground with your foot and lean
the motorcycle on it.
Finishing work
– Install the KTM PowerPack. ( p. 96)
– Lock the seat. ( p. 63)
